Description
This is intended to be a talk for a (more) general audience. The
plan of it is as follows: we start by discussing several facts about the history
and evolution of the time-frequency area (Fourier Series, Calderon-Zygmund
theory, wave-packet theory) and then refer to the general approach/tools
for solving a time-frequency problem. Next we present two fundamental
topics in this eld: the pointwise convergence of the Fourier Series and the
boundedness of the Bilinear Hilbert transform. We end by adressing several
key aspects of our work including the following problems:
-- the boundedness of the Bilinear Hilbert transform on smooth curves;
-- the boundedness of the Polynomial Carleson operator;
-- the pointwise convergence of Fourier Series near L1.
